This bug was fixed in the package language-selector - 0.39
---------------
language-selector (0.39) oneiric; urgency=low
* help/C/language-selector.xml:
Clarification of the input method system section and modifications
due to new treatment of LC_CTYPE and LC_COLLATE.
* Set LC_CTYPE and LC_COLLATE to the same locale name as LC_MESSAGES
(LP: #786986).
* LanguageSelector/gtk/GtkLanguageSelector.py:
Show "none" instead of an empty string as the input method system
when there is no explicit value for the current language.
* "none" option in the input method drop-down list selector made
translatable (LP: #531801).
-- Gunnar Hjalmarsson <[email protected]> Tue, 07 Jun 2011 07:43:20 +0200
